Whipped Feta & Heirloom Tomato Tart

INGREDIENTS 

1 sheet puff pastry, thawed 

1 egg, beaten 

4oz feta cheese

1/4 cup plain Greek yogurt

2tbsps EVOO plus more for serving 

1 clove of garlic

1 small onion (I prefer to caramelize the onion in advance)

2-3 heirloom tomatoes- sliced 1/4'' thick 

Flaky salt, to taste

Black pepper, to taste

Crushed red chili flakes, to taste

2tsps capers, rinsed 

 

 

INSTRUCTIONS

STEP 1

Preheat oven to 425F; place one sheet of puff pastry onto a parchment-lined baking sheet. Use a rolling pin to smooth out creases if necessary. Score a 1'' border around the edge of the sheet using a knife- DO NOT CUT ALL THE WAY THROUGH THE PASTRY. Then, using a fork, prick holes over the center within the scored border. Brush the entire sheet of pastry with an egg wash.

 

STEP 2

Place the puff pastry in the oven to back for about 15 minutes. Meanwhile, add feta, Greek yogurt, olive oil, and garlic in a blender and blend until smooth and aerated. Transfer to a bowl.

 

STEP 3

Once the pastry has finished baking, use a spoon to press the centre of the pastry down to create a recessed area, making sure to leave the 1'' border untouched. 

 

STEP 4

Spread over the whipped feta, top with caramelized onions, and follow with the slices of tomatoes on top. Season the tomatoes with a generous sprinkle of flaky salt, fresh cracked black pepper, and chili flakes. Finish with the capers, dill and a drizzle of EVOO.
